About the Firehouse:

Built in 1885, the Firehouse features a 2500 square foot upstairs that is completely renovated with central heat and air. The living room is a spacious 30 by 27 feet with 18-foot ceilings! The walls of the living room are adorned with a variety of original art, and in addition to a large screen tv and sofa there is a pool table in one corner. The dining room is also sizable, with the original wood-paneled firehouse lockers on either side of the room. The kitchen is a large with a butcher block center island and a hint of French country flavor. In the private bathroom there are still the original trough sink and tub.

The Firehouse is on R St. NW in the historic Shaw neighborhood of Washington, centrally located and just a short walk away from many amenities. DC restaurants and nightlife are close by of the 14th Street and U Street corridors. Two grocery stores are within walking distance, including a Giant Grocery on 9th and a Whole Foods six blocks away on P Street. Public transportation is easily accessible, as the Shaw/Howard Green Line Metro stop and numerous Metrobus stops are about a block away, making commuting from the firehouse a breeze. If you own a car, nearby parking is plentiful-- there are multiple parking garages as well as free on-street parking directly across from the firehouse.
